What the service is

ExportReviews is a set of browser extensions that export publicly visible review data from a page you have opened, to CSV, Excel (XLSX) or JSON. Extraction runs in your own browser session and the file is generated on your device. We do not extract on your behalf, and we do not receive the reviews you export.

The service also offers an optional analysis layer, Insights, which computes statistics from the rows you have already extracted. It runs on your machine as well.

Credits and pricing

One credit equals one exported row. The first 25 exported rows are free and do not require an account. Beyond that, credits are bought in one-off packs, and purchased credits do not expire. A single balance is shared across every ExportReviews exporter.

Credits are charged only for rows actually written to your file. If an export fails after credits were reserved, they are returned to your balance automatically.

Prices are shown on the site and inside the extensions, in US dollars, and may change. A change never affects credits you have already bought, nor a subscription period you have already paid for.

Subscriptions

Monthly plans renew automatically until you cancel. You can cancel at any time; the plan then remains active until the end of the period you have already paid for, and is not renewed. We do not pro-rate a partial month.

Payment is processed by Stripe. We never see or store your card details. Stripe holds the payment data; we hold only the customer and subscription references needed to recognise your plan.

Availability and platform changes

Review platforms change their pages, and a change can break extraction without warning. When that happens the extension tells you honestly that the platform changed, rather than handing you an empty or incorrect file, and the breakage is reported to us anonymously so it can be fixed. We do not promise uninterrupted availability, and we do not promise that any given platform will remain exportable.
